BIG 8401 is a 1997 BMW 840 in Blue with a 4,398c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 85.7%.
Across all 1997 BMW 840 models, the average MOT pass rate is 75.1% with a typical mileage of 100,467 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a BMW 840 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 937 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BIG 8401,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W 840 typically stays on UK roads for around 33 years. At 29 years old, this BMW 840 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
